Can you believe that Austin has been out for 6 months?  Wow, me either!  Time has flown by a lot quicker than I thought it would.  He celebrated his 20th birthday (and first birthday in the mission field) on Monday.  Crazy.  Here is his latest:


"It's my birthday! But din păcate (unfortunately) we aren't really doing anything fun. I'm getting a hair cut later, but that's about it.

But, on to the important stuff. The transfer board came out, I'm leaving Oradea tomorrow night. And.... I'm going to Sibiu! in the mountains! I've heard it's the most beautiful city in the country. My new companion served here in Oradea for 2 transfers, so we are already good friends, it's gonna be great. I was talking to him on the phone the other day, and he said I'll most likely be the 2nd counselor in the Branch Presidency, and the branch clerk. So we'll see how that works out. I'm super excited.

This past week, we had 2 lessons. One was with a member. It was cool. It was actually our first lesson of the entire transfer. The other lesson was with one of our English students. The same one we went to see play the cello at the Baptist concert thing. So that was cool. And her and her mom came to church. It was a pretty dead transfer overall, but we had some good things at the end. And, they tell me that they have 2 people with baptismal dates in Sibiu so I'll probably see my first baptism there (SEE not PERFORM) big difference. But it's still cool, because this country barely breaks 100 baptisms per year. Anyways, our lesson went well, we learned a lot about Baptists, and she liked church and wants to come again and learn more. Hopefully my current companion can get moving forward with her after I leave. Also, my current will be training a new missionary this coming transfer in Oradea. He will only be in his 5th transfer, and that's pretty rare that a missionary trains a new person from the MTC that early. It's gonna be crazy to come home and talk to my friends who did more baptisms than I taught lessons. Super different culture.

Not much else to say. I'm just packing up, getting ready to head to Bucharest tomorrow night, then on to Sibiu on Wednesday. It's gonna be awesome, talk to you all next week!"
